Teagasc Ballyhaise College is set to host the European seminar on extension and education conference, a biennial event that presents new research on agricultural extension and education.

The ‘ESEE21’ conference will be delivered online from June 21-23, hosted in collaboration with University College Dublin and CAFRE in Northern Ireland.

The title for 2021 is ‘Learning for life, continuous innovation support through extension and education for sustainable farm communities’.
